Job Description

We are seeking an Executive Assistant for our office in Midtown Phoenix!

Who Are We?

At Adelante Healthcare, we believe that healthy people create healthy communities. Our mission is to improve the health of our communities by providing the highest level of primary and preventive care, making it affordable for everyone. For over 40 years, we have been dedicated to serving our communities by providing healthcare to those most vulnerable by offering health care services at nine locations throughout Maricopa County. By joining the Adelante Healthcare team, you become part of a patient centered caring organization that is playing a vital role in helping our communities.

WHAT YOU'LL NEED TO HAVE

  • BA/BS degree preferred
  • High School Diploma or GED from an accredited institution
  • Min. of 2+ years of full-time work experience or equivalent, highlighting both administrative and analytical skill sets in Executive Assistant function
  • Initiative, a proactive approach, strong collaboration, flexibility, and problem-solving
  • Considerable independent judgment is required.
  • Knowledge of departmental policies, procedures, and organizational relationships.
  • Knowledge of the organization, punctuation, and composition of business letters, reports, charts, and tabular material.
  • Knowledge of correct English usage, spelling, and punctuation.
  • Knowledge of software programs such as Microsoft products to create presentations, charts, graphs, and spreadsheets.
  • Ability to maintain a high degree of confidentiality.
  • Ability to make decisions where precedents may not be established.
  • Ability to apply instructions and guidelines in the disposition of problems.
  • Ability to efficiently handle multiple tasks requiring a high degree of attention to detail

WHAT YOU'LL BE DOING DAY TO DAY

  • Manages and prioritizes meetings for the Board, Board Committees, and ELT
  • Assists Board Members, CEO, and ELT with special project requests and administrative needs
  • Assist in preparation of board meetings, board manuals, and all board correspondence
  • Create and submit expense reimbursement requests
  • Retrieve data as necessary to give the Board, CEO, and ELT, a strong sense of context to important, and sometimes sudden, meetings or initiatives
  • Read and analyze incoming memos, submissions, and reports to determine their significance and plan their distribution
  • File and retrieve corporate documents, records, and reports
  • Researches, compiles, assimilates, and prepares confidential and sensitive documents and briefs the executive regarding contents
  • Performs a variety of administrative and executive support tasks which may be highly confidential and sensitive
  • Prepare Board records and reports
  • Reviews, proofreads, and edits documents prepared for the executive's signature
  • May assist in the preparation of the office and board budgets
  • Attends meetings as executive's representative; reports on proceedings
  • Compiles and maintains records, statistical information, and reports
  • Prepares agendas and collects materials for meetings, speeches, and conferences; takes minutes and keeps records of proceedings as required
  • Coordinate and arrange all aspects of domestic US and global travel
